  I want to take my vehicle to Trail Auto Body, but the insurance company said I have to take it to their preferred shop; is that true?

A:  NO!  It is against the law for an insurance company or agent to tell you where to get your vehicle repaired.

  My insurance said if I went to your shop I would not have a warranty, is that true?

A:  This is commonly used to get you to choose the insurance company’s shop.  For a body shop to meet an insurance company’s requirements to be on their list, they must offer a limited lifetime warranty.  Trail Auto Body offers a limited lifetime warranty as well, and in no way does this change the insurance company’s legal responsibilities.

  Does your shop use new factory parts?

A:  YES!  Trail Auto Body’s preference is to use original equipment manufacturer (OEM) parts; however your insurance company may only pay for aftermarket (A/M), like kind and quality (LKQ), and/or recycled, remanufactured or used parts.  Check your policy and ask your service advisor if you have any questions.

  How long will repairs take?

A:  Ask your service advisor for an estimated length of repair time.  Your insurance company calculates rent cars based on averages and formulas.  Unfortunately we repair cars on a case by case basis and not all repairs fall into the formulas or averages.  Shops gain nothing and actually lose production by keeping a vehicle too long.  Our goal is to keep your vehicle only as long as it takes to do a safe, quality repair.

  Who pays what?

A:  It is the insurance company’s responsibility to pay each claim less the deductible stated in your policy which you agreed to, if you are using your insurance.  If you are a claimant on another person’s policy, they should pay the entire claim within that company’s guidelines.  Any deductible or betterment is paid by you direct to Trail Auto Body.

Any additional work that is requested by you or required that is not covered by the insurance claim is also due in order to pick up your vehicle.  (Any customer pay portion other than deductibles and betterments will be discussed with you prior to work being done).

In all situations it is the customer’s responsibility to provide payment, (even if it is the insurance company’s check), at the time of vehicle pick up!  Your service advisor can help you if you have any questions.  Insurance checks are of no value if not endorsed by all payees, including lien holders.  Taking care of this up front can prevent delays when trying to pick up your vehicle.

  How are rental cars handled?

A:  Rental cars are paid for by the insurance company only if you have been paying for rental coverage on your policy.  Check with your agent to see if you are covered, and for how much per day as this affects the size car you can rent.  Just because you carry “full coverage” does not mean that you have rental car coverage.

If you are a claimant, the responsible insurance company will cover your rental.  Trail Auto Body does not provide rentals and we are not involved in the billing process.  Trail Auto Body will update the rental car agency and insurance companies on the progress of your repairs.
